DU Application Limitations and Corrections

The Delhi University (DU) allows only one application submission for a single admission cycle. If you notice mistakes in your first application, you can still correct them but not by filling a new form. Instead, you have the opportunity to make changes during a designated period after the initial registration.

After the registration process has concluded, DU announces a specific time and date when you can correct any errors. During this period, you can log into your DU Portal to make the necessary changes. This is your only chance to address any issues, so it is crucial to check for updates diligently and take advantage of any available correction periods.

Steps to Correct Mistakes in Your DU Application

1. **Log into DU Portal**: Ensure you have your unique registration ID and password to access the DU Portal. This will allow you to make any required corrections during the specified correction period.

2. **Check for Updates Regularly**: After the initial registration ends, monitor the DU website and official communication channels for announcements regarding the correction period.

3. **Make Necessary Corrections**: Log into your DU Portal to update any incorrect information. Pay particular attention to the marks section as it is crucial for your admission.

4. **Resubmit the Corrected Form**: Once you have made all the necessary corrections, you do not need to resubmit a new form. The corrected version will be evaluated as your final application.

5. **Verify Your Application**: Before the final submission, verify all the details to ensure accuracy. Even a small mistake could lead to your application being rejected.
